Palmito (palm leaf), natural binder, cotton, collagen, calcium carbonate, ecological pigment, and eco-friendly varnish. The sculpture revisits two traditional Balearic craft techniques. It incorporates recovered broken llatra baskets—originally produced using the traditional palm weaving method—and reinterprets blanquejat, an Ibizan hardening process originally used to reinforce these fibers, here adapted to support their reuse. 2024. Recycled textiles sourced from discarded clothing and domestic household fabrics, starch-based stiffener, galvanized steel, and electrical components. The textiles are repurposed through the application of a natural stiffening agent, enabling structural manipulation and volume retention. Galvanized steel functions as a skeletal framework, holding the electrical components in place. The process is entirely manual and intentionally slow, standing in direct opposition to the rapid, extractive, and disposable logic of the fast fashion industry. 2024. Unique edition. Compressed recycled PUR foam sourced from industrial discards and minimal protective coatings. The material is reclaimed from post-production scraps sourced directly from a Swiss recycling facility, preserving the foam’s inherent textures and chromatic variations. Instead of conventional compression into filler, the process involves chopping and reassembling fragments into modular blocks—their irregular surfaces and porous structures left exposed to highlight the material’s history. A subtle coating is applied for durability without compromising tactile authenticity . The blocks interlock into adaptive configurations, from singular stools to expansive seating landscapes. Crucially, the system is designed for cyclical reuse: at end-of-life, the foam can be shredded and recast indefinitely, subverting the linear waste paradigm of traditional polyurethane applications. 2017. European oak offcuts, solid wood joinery. The table is constructed from reclaimed timber, with visible knots and grain variations preserved. Modular components connect using e15’s signature stool joinery system, ensuring structural stability. The wood is lightly oiled; no adhesives are used. 2015. Photography: Maxime Guyon. Compressed recycled plastic waste from local factory, polyurethane coating, paint coating. Shredded plastic waste is compressed and shaped through carving and melting, using polyurethane as a binder and automotive paint as a coating—retaining the material’s raw imperfections. What began as an experiment evolved into a specialized process: these dense, irregular remnants, nearly unmachinable, demanded the development of adaptive fabrication techniques. 2019. Handmade composite composed of construction site waste—including rock wool insulation scraps, plasterboard fragments, aluminum profile offcuts, PVC remnants, and cement—combined with pigment, varnish, and resin. The material was developed in situ during the final weeks of the Casa Vasto renovation, using as its primary base the debris generated by the construction itself. The piece, a two-part table, is the result of a site-specific material experiment, in which the components and techniques employed reflect the immediate context of the building process. The outcome embodies a direct reuse of construction waste through manual composition and surface finishing. 2022. Commission ( VASTO , Mesura). Photography: Mesura.
